在Linux系统中,回收站通常是由文件管理器(如Nautilus、Dolphin等)管理的,而不是由命令行直接管理。因此,没有直接的“回收站恢复”命令。但是,你可以通过一些方法来恢复误删除的文件。
find命令来查找文件。例如:find /path/to/search -name "filename.ext"
找到文件后,你可以手动将其移动回原位置或复制到其他安全的位置。
extundelete工具:如果你的文件系统是ext3或ext4,并且文件被删除的时间不长,你可以尝试使用extundelete工具来恢复文件。首先,你需要安装这个工具(如果尚未安装):sudo apt-get install extundelete # 对于基于Debian的系统
sudo yum install extundelete # 对于基于RPM的系统
然后,使用以下命令来恢复文件:
sudo extundelete /dev/sdXN --restore-file path/to/deleted/file
其中,/dev/sdXN是包含已删除文件的文件系统的设备名称,path/to/deleted/file是被删除文件的路径。
请注意,这些方法并不能保证100%恢复所有文件,特别是当文件被覆盖或文件系统被重新格式化时。因此,在删除文件之前,请务必谨慎考虑。